## Further Reading

The Thistledown catalogue import is quirkier than it looks — MARC-ish records from the old Bramblewick system need the normalizer pass or you'll get duplicate shelf codes. Skim the field-mapping table before touching `import_map.yml`. The whole saga, including why we dropped the batch deduper, is written up on the internal page linked below.

wiki page, bahof-tajef: https://harbor.crelvostack.local/secrets/deploy/spaces/merge_requests/352483d166532f3d

If a trace goes dark between Gatewing and the Ledgerpath service, don't panic — spans sometimes drop when the collector in the Fenwick cluster is saturated. Check the sampling config first, then the span buffer metrics. Still stuck after 30 minutes? Escalate to the Tracewright crew by sending details here.

alerts address for kafof-bagag: kasael@olvarqdyn.corp

// Fan-out backpressure for Pingwell notifications. When a hot account
// triggers a burst, we shed load by capping in-flight deliveries per
// shard rather than queueing forever — unbounded queues were our DoS
// vector last audit. Nothing here touches auth; it's purely rate
// shaping. The knobs below set the shard caps and shed thresholds.

tuning constants:
PRIORITIES = {
    "casdor": 410,
    "belion": 28,
    "jorax": 44,
}

Handover — Top Floor Quiet Room

Priya, the quiet room on level 9 at Calder House is now bookable again after the ventilation fix. Please keep the blinds down until the glare film arrives, and log any booking clashes with facilities. The door lock was rekeyed on Tuesday, so use the new code below.

badge for fajog-fahap: bdg-G-50

Subject: Reminder job ownership change

Heads up: ownership of the Willowgate clinic appointment reminder job is moving off my plate after this release. The cron schedule, retry policy, and quiet-hours config are documented in the runbook. Please route all release approvals and rollback decisions for this job to the person listed below.

account owner for bagef-kagap: Frador Wenir Noveth Belvan